Transaction 43679ce94dc280b0bbc559c719106a3aa66ed1591a9ad5a650ae65d72da5e2d2
1 Input
1 Output
-
43679ce94dc280b0bbc559c719106a3aa66ed1591a9ad5a650ae65d72da5e2d2:0
- value
- 62877445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e6ffe46fda103540fd525f6882e8f60e5d862f7 OP_EQUAL
- address
- MKRhY2g8Lcpw7G19cAFRF5xCvfoML5tCsB